Popular questions
How many times can I change my test?
Twice per booking since 31 March 2026 — the detail is in the 2026 rules guide.
How much notice do I need for a free change?
10 full working days for a practical test, 3 for a theory test. See the refund guide for how to count them.
Can anyone else manage my booking?
No — since 12 May 2026 only the learner can. See who can book a test.
